Страница 3 из 4
Re: Многозаходная резьба в LinuxCNC без смещения по Z
Добавлено: 21 мар 2020, 21:46
D.L.
Leo_1943 писал(а):А для 7i77, 7i90hd?
Для любой месы на фпга возможно, я вобще не на месе тестирую.
Re: Многозаходная резьба в LinuxCNC без смещения по Z
Добавлено: 21 мар 2020, 21:47
Сергей Саныч
D.L. писал(а):Драйвер поправил
Маленький совет: если правите стандартный драйвер LinuxCNC (исправляете ошибки, или, как в вашем случае, добавляете функционал), меняйте его название. Иначе при обновлении он будет заменен на стандартный со всеми вытекающими последствиями.
Re: Многозаходная резьба в LinuxCNC без смещения по Z
Добавлено: 21 мар 2020, 22:02
D.L.
А поподробнее можно?
Правил encoder.c и hostmot2.h
Re: Многозаходная резьба в LinuxCNC без смещения по Z
Добавлено: 22 мар 2020, 19:56
Сергей Саныч
D.L. писал(а):А поподробнее можно?
Правил encoder.c и hostmot2.h
Вы модифицировали encoder.c. После компиляции получили драйвер по имени encoder.ko. Все заработало. Появилась новая версия LCNC. Вы делаете обновление и обнаруживаете, что LinuxCNC перестал запускаться, потому как при обновлении ваш драйвер заменился на "стоковый", у которого, естественно, нет ваших функций и контактов.
Если дать драйверу другое имя, хотя бы encoder1, соответственно изменив hal-файлы, такого не произойдет.
Re: Многозаходная резьба в LinuxCNC без смещения по Z
Добавлено: 22 мар 2020, 20:30
D.L.
Сергей Саныч писал(а):Вы модифицировали encoder.c. После компиляции получили драйвер по имени encoder.ko
Тут немного не так, encoder.c и прочее компилится и линкуется в модуль hostmot2.so, его и нужно переименовывать.
И перед компиляцией нужно изменить comp_id в hostmot2.с.
Re: Многозаходная резьба в LinuxCNC без смещения по Z
Добавлено: 22 мар 2020, 21:03
Leo_1943
Но можно попробовать не модифицируя драйвер используя index enable и encoder count
Re: Многозаходная резьба в LinuxCNC без смещения по Z
Добавлено: 23 мар 2020, 03:47
Serg
Leo_1943 писал(а):Но можно попробовать не модифицируя драйвер используя index enable и encoder count
Теперь ты просто обязан выложить работающий пример!
Re: Многозаходная резьба в LinuxCNC без смещения по Z #17
Re: Многозаходная резьба в LinuxCNC без смещения по Z
Добавлено: 23 мар 2020, 10:15
Leo_1943
Нужно попробовать, тогда конечно поделюсь
Re: Многозаходная резьба в LinuxCNC без смещения по Z
Добавлено: 23 мар 2020, 11:20
Serg
Я пробовал примерно так говорить - не проканало...
Re: Многозаходная резьба в LinuxCNC без смещения по Z
Добавлено: 23 мар 2020, 13:18
D.L.
У меня практически всё готово, скоро выложу.
Re: Многозаходная резьба в LinuxCNC без смещения по Z
Добавлено: 23 мар 2020, 14:48
Serg
Теперь жди благодарностей типа таких:
nik1 писал(а):ты пишешь что оставляешь документацию по которой технически грамотный спец разберется
Насколько технически грамотный?
За какое время найдется такой спец?
Сколько времени он будет разбираться в твоих программах?
Сколько возьмет денег?
Или это все по волшебной палочке за бесплатно разрулится?
Так что после тебя головняк у клиента будет, случись что
Цитата хоть и из другой темы, но из неё на эту тоже ссылались.
Re: Многозаходная резьба в LinuxCNC без смещения по Z
Добавлено: 23 мар 2020, 15:27
nik1
Вобще мимо
Ты же там за бабосы делал, а тут вроде как просто так выкладывают
А за бесплатно спроса нет
Re: Многозаходная резьба в LinuxCNC без смещения по Z
Добавлено: 23 мар 2020, 16:01
Serg
А ты дальше в той теме почитай, освежи память - там с меня и за бесплатно требовали, так сказать "в порыве дискуссии". И никто тогда не написал, что "за бесплатно спроса нет".
Да и здесь мне ставили в вину то, что я только говорю как можно делать, а готового решения за бесплатно не даю, да ещё и за деньги отказываюсь делать...
Re: Многозаходная резьба в LinuxCNC без смещения по Z
Добавлено: 23 мар 2020, 16:15
nik1
если есть желание потролить, создай тему и там я тебе освежу память
тут нет желания засорять эфир
Re: Многозаходная резьба в LinuxCNC без смещения по Z
Добавлено: 23 мар 2020, 16:23
Serg
Сам-то сюда зачем пришёл, поофтопить? Тут-же нет ни одного твоего поста по теме, а те что есть направлены исключительно против меня.
Re: Многозаходная резьба в LinuxCNC без смещения по Z
Добавлено: 23 мар 2020, 16:35
nik1
UAVpilot писал(а):Теперь жди благодарностей типа таких:
nik1 писал(а):ты пишешь что оставляешь документацию по которой технически грамотный спец разберется
Насколько технически грамотный?
За какое время найдется такой спец?
Сколько времени он будет разбираться в твоих программах?
Сколько возьмет денег?
Или это все по волшебной палочке за бесплатно разрулится?
Так что после тебя головняк у клиента будет, случись что
Цитата хоть и из другой темы, но из неё на эту тоже ссылались.
красава, сам вбросил мою цитату и спрашивает зачем я пришёл
Re: Многозаходная резьба в LinuxCNC без смещения по Z
Добавлено: 23 мар 2020, 16:48
Serg
И что дальше? Тебя лучше не поминать всуе, а то придёшь и тему зафлудишь гадостями в мой адрес? Или хочешь поговорить в этой теме о правах на свои опубликованные высказывания?..
Может хватит тут флудить не по теме?
Re: Многозаходная резьба в LinuxCNC без смещения по Z
Добавлено: 23 мар 2020, 17:32
niksooon
Что-ж ты все скулишь ,как девка перед дефлорацией?
Re: Многозаходная резьба в LinuxCNC без смещения по Z
Добавлено: 23 мар 2020, 17:39
nik1
Не надо наговаривать
Пилот, ты сам начинаешь срач , а после кричишь , что тебе хамят
Я же тебе написал, создай тему и там поговорим
Ты же мне тут пишешь, я что ль молчать по твоему должен, это ты напрасно на это надеешься
Re: Многозаходная резьба в LinuxCNC без смещения по Z
Добавлено: 23 мар 2020, 18:48
niksooon
MX_Master - прогиб защитан, научи как за один раз в три минуса один пост оценить , при случае заплюсую